body {
behavior:  url(csshover.htc);background:#2f2723;
background-color: #7A7B32;
font-family: Tahoma;
font-size:12px;
}

/*Centrage du rectangle*/

#page{width:995px;
height: 540px;
margin: auto;
background-color: #2F2723;
scrolling:auto;
scrollbar-face-color: #2F2723;
scrollbar-shadow-color: #443B36;
scrollbar-track-color: #7A7B32;
scrollbar-arrow-color: #7A7B32;
scrollbar-highlight-color:#443B36;
scrollbar-3Dlight-color: #7A7B32;
overflow: auto;
}

#page2{width:995px;
height: 540px;
margin: auto;
background-color: #7A7B32;
scrolling:auto;
scrollbar-face-color: #2F2723;
scrollbar-shadow-color: #443B36;
scrollbar-track-color: #7A7B32;
scrollbar-arrow-color: #7A7B32;
scrollbar-highlight-color:#443B36;
scrollbar-3Dlight-color: #7A7B32;
overflow: auto;
}


/* Menu format vertical
*/



#conteneur-menu{
height:34px;
z-index:2;
margin-top: 15px;
position:relative;
}

#menu{ 
position:absolute;
}

dl{
height:34px;
width: 122px;
text-align:center;
vertical-align: middle;
margin:0px;
padding:0px;
display: block;
float:left;
}

dt{   
width:122px;
font-family:Tahoma;
font-size:12px;
display:block;
height:34px;
color:#ff9B27;
text-align:center;
cursor:pointer;
}

dt a {
text-decoration:none;
color:#ff9B27;
}
	
dt a:hover{
color:#7a7b32;
}
		
/*sous menu*/

dd{
width:122px;
display:block;
margin:0px;
padding:0px;
background:#443B36;
font-family:Tahoma;
font-size:12px;
}
	
dd ul {
display:block;
margin:0px;
padding:0px;
text-align:center;
list-style:none;	  
}

dd ul li a{
display:block;
text-decoration:none;
color:#ff9B27;
height: 34px;
}

.centre {
line-height:34px;
}

dd ul li a:hover{
color:#7a7b32;
}

/*Pas d'affichage des sous-menus si pas d'activité*/
dl dd{
display:none;
}

/*Affichage conditionnel au survol des sous-menus*/
dl:hover dd{
display:block;
}

/*Slider photos*/


#slider {
float: left;
position: absolute;
z-index:1;
margin-top:85px;
margin-bottom:45px;
margin-left:-10px;
width: 650px; /* important to be same as image width */
height: 370px; /* important to be same as image height */
position: relative; /* important */
overflow: hidden; /* important */
}

#sliderContent {
width: 650px; /* important to be same as image width or wider */
position: absolute;
top: 0;
margin-left: 0;
}

.sliderImage {
float: left;
position: relative;
display: none;
}

.sliderImage span {
position: absolute;
font: 10px/15px Tahoma;
padding:8px 20px 17px 13px;
width: 384px;
background-color: #443B36;
filter: alpha(opacity=70);
-moz-opacity: 0.7;
-khtml-opacity: 0.7;
opacity: 0.7;
color: #F5FDE6;
display: none;
}

.clear {
clear: both;
}

.sliderImage span strong {
font-size: 14px;
}

.top {
top: 0;
left: 0;
}

.bottom {
bottom: 0;
left: 0;
}

.ul { 
list-style-type: none;
}

/*Slider photos stages*/


#slider2 {
margin-left: 143px;
float: left;
position: absolute;
z-index:1;
margin-top:30px;
margin-bottom:30px;
width: 650px; /* important to be same as image width */
height: 370px; /* important to be same as image height */
position: relative; /* important */
overflow: hidden; /* important */
}

#slider2Content {
width: 650px; /* important to be same as image width or wider */
position: absolute;
top: 0;
margin-left: 0;
}

.slider2Image {
float: left;
position: relative;
display: none;
}

.slider2Image span {
position: absolute;
font: 10px/15px Tahoma;
padding:8px 20px 17px 13px;
width: 384px;
background-color: #443B36;
filter: alpha(opacity=70);
-moz-opacity: 0.7;
-khtml-opacity: 0.7;
opacity: 0.7;
color: #F5FDE6;
display: none;
}

.clear {
clear: both;
}

.slider2Image span strong {
font-size: 14px;
}

.top {
top: 0;
left: 0;
}

.bottom {
bottom: 0;
left: 0;
}

.ul { 
list-style-type: none;
}

/*Placement image de tête*/

.image{
margin-top: 30px; 
}

/*Les tableaux*/
#tableau{
font-size: 13px;
color: #2F2723;
}

#tableau a{
color: #7A7B32;
}

/* Le Texte*/

/* le texte du paragraphe de présentation en vert pâle*/
#text{ 
margin-right:20px; 
float: right; 
width: 290px;
margin-left:350px;
margin-top:-240px;
color: #CEC37C;
font-family:Tahoma;
font-size: 11px;
}

/* le texte de base des paragraphes écrits en marron taupe en normal*/
.basevertpalenormal{
font-family:Tahoma;
font-size: 11px;
color: #7C5D41;
}

/* le texte de base des paragraphes écrits en marron taupe en italique*/
.basevertpaleitalic{
font-family:Tahoma;
font-style: italic;
font-size: 11px;
color: #7C5D41;
}

/* le texte en bas de page*/
.basevert{
font-family:Tahoma;
font-size: 11px;
color: #7A7B32;
}



/*les titres du texte en vert pâle*/
H1{
color: #CEC37C;
font-family:Tahoma;
font-weight: bold;
font-size: 11px;

}

/* Les Liens dans le texte*/

#lienvert {
color: #7A7B32;
font-size: 11px;
font-weight: bold;
}

#lienorange{
color: #FF9B27;
font-size: 11px;
font-weight: bold;
}

/* Les Liens des images*/

#lienimage a{
text-decoration:none;
}

#lienimage a img{
border:none;}


/*liste des formations*/

#formation ul{
color:#443B36;
}

#formation li{
background: url("form_li.jpg");
height: 100px; 
width: 671px;
list-style:none;
margin:25px;
color:#2F2723;
font-family:Tahoma;
font-size: 11px;
}

#formation li img{
float:left;
margin:5px 10px 5px 5px;
}

#formation li p{
float:left; 
padding-left5px;
padding-right:5px;
}

/*liste des magazines*/

#magazine ul{
color:#443B36;
}

#magazine li{
background: url("mag_li.jpg");
height: 230px; 
width: 681px;
list-style:none;
margin:25px;
color:#2F2723;
font-family:Tahoma;
font-size: 11px;
}

#magazine li img{
float:left;
margin:10px 25px 10px 10px;
}

#magazine li p{
float:left; 
padding-left5px;
padding-right:5px;
}


/*liste des jardins*/

#jardin ul{
color:#443B36;
}

#jardin li{
background: #7A7B32;
height: 170px; 
width: 671px;
list-style:none;
margin:25px;
color:#2F2723;
font-family:Tahoma;
font-size: 11px;
}

#jardin li img{
float:left;
margin:10px 25px 10px 10px;
}

#jardin li p{
float:left; 
padding-left5px;
padding-right:5px;
}